The Black Dog

The Black Dog have been shaping the electronic music scene since the late 80's and put out a series of seminal releases before joining the likes of Autechre, Squarepusher and Nightmares on Wax on Warp Records in the early 90's. A number of highly regarded albums and releases followed, cementing the groups standing in the electronic music world and The Black Dog can now be found developing the highly regarded Dust Science Recordings to put out their new material, as well as a recent 12" (Riphead) on Slam's Soma Recordings.
